Types of Roles
Machine Operator
Machine Operators manage paper cup manufacturing machines, monitor production processes, adjust machine settings, and ensure smooth production activities. Their work directly affects production efficiency and product quality. Employees gain practical knowledge related to industrial machinery, production systems, and manufacturing operations. Skilled machine operators are highly valued because modern paper cup factories depend heavily on automated equipment. Machine operation remains one of the most common roles within paper cup manufacturing facilities.
Production Worker
Production Workers support manufacturing activities, material movement, machine assistance, and production line operations. They help maintain workflow efficiency and support production targets. Employees gain practical exposure to factory environments and manufacturing systems. This role is often suitable for freshers entering the industrial sector.
Packing Staff
Packing Staff inspect finished cups, count products, organize packaging materials, and prepare shipments. Their responsibilities help ensure customers receive products according to quality standards and order requirements. Employees develop knowledge related to packaging operations, inventory handling, and dispatch preparation.
Quality Control Assistant
Quality Control Assistants inspect paper cups for defects, verify product specifications, and ensure quality standards are maintained during production. Their work helps maintain customer satisfaction and product consistency. Employees gain experience in quality management, inspection procedures, and manufacturing standards.
Warehouse Assistant
Warehouse Assistants manage inventory, organize storage areas, maintain stock records, and coordinate material movement within factories. Their responsibilities help ensure production departments receive required materials on time. Employees gain practical knowledge related to inventory systems, logistics coordination, and warehouse operations.
Printing Machine Assistant
Printing Machine Assistants support printing operations used for branded paper cups and custom packaging products. They help monitor printing quality and maintain production efficiency. Employees develop technical knowledge related to industrial printing systems and manufacturing processes.
Maintenance Assistant
Maintenance Assistants support machinery inspections, equipment servicing, repairs, and preventive maintenance activities. Their work helps reduce downtime and maintain operational efficiency. Employees gain valuable experience related to industrial maintenance and equipment management.
Production Supervisor
Production Supervisors coordinate workers, monitor production targets, manage operational activities, and ensure manufacturing standards are maintained. Employees develop leadership abilities and operational management experience while supporting factory performance.

Salary Details
| Job Role | Fresher Salary (INR) | Experienced Salary (INR) |
|---|---|---|
| Machine Operator | ₹18,000 – ₹28,000 | ₹35,000 – ₹50,000 |
| Production Worker | ₹14,000 – ₹22,000 | ₹25,000 – ₹35,000 |
| Packing Staff | ₹13,000 – ₹20,000 | ₹22,000 – ₹30,000 |
| Quality Control Assistant | ₹18,000 – ₹30,000 | ₹35,000 – ₹50,000 |
| Warehouse Assistant | ₹15,000 – ₹25,000 | ₹30,000 – ₹40,000 |
| Printing Machine Assistant | ₹18,000 – ₹28,000 | ₹35,000 – ₹45,000 |
| Maintenance Assistant | ₹18,000 – ₹30,000 | ₹35,000 – ₹55,000 |
| Production Supervisor | ₹25,000 – ₹40,000 | ₹45,000 – ₹70,000 |

Work Responsibilities
Machine Operation and Production Activities
Machine Operators manage paper cup manufacturing equipment and monitor production processes throughout the shift. Their responsibilities include loading raw materials, observing machine performance, adjusting production settings, and ensuring cups are produced according to factory standards.
Employees gain practical experience in industrial manufacturing systems, machine handling, and production operations. Workers who develop strong machine operation skills often receive better promotion opportunities because factories depend heavily on efficient machine performance and productivity.
Packing and Product Handling
Packing Staff inspect finished paper cups, count products, organize packaging materials, and prepare goods for storage or dispatch. Their work helps ensure customers receive products in proper condition and according to order requirements.
Employees gain knowledge related to packaging systems, inventory handling, product verification, and dispatch preparation procedures. Accurate packing activities help reduce product damage and improve customer satisfaction.
Quality Inspection and Product Testing
Quality Control Assistants examine finished paper cups to identify defects, verify product specifications, and ensure manufacturing standards are maintained. They inspect cup size, shape, printing quality, and overall product condition before products move to packaging departments.
Employees develop valuable experience related to quality management systems, inspection procedures, and manufacturing standards. Quality control departments play an important role in maintaining factory reputation and customer trust.
Warehouse and Inventory Operations
Warehouse Assistants manage raw materials, finished products, inventory records, and storage activities. Their responsibilities help ensure production departments receive materials on time while maintaining organized warehouse operations.
Employees gain practical knowledge related to inventory systems, stock control procedures, logistics coordination, and warehouse management. Proper inventory management improves production efficiency and reduces operational delays.
Maintenance and Technical Support
Maintenance Assistants support machinery inspections, preventive maintenance activities, equipment servicing, and repair operations. Their work helps minimize machine downtime and maintain production efficiency throughout the factory.
Employees gain technical knowledge related to industrial equipment, maintenance systems, and manufacturing technology. Technical experience often supports long-term career growth within industrial and engineering sectors.
